在CentOS系统上配置域名是搭建网站和网络服务不可或缺的一部分。域名配置涉及到DNS设置、虚拟主机配置等诸多方面,本文将详细介绍在CentOS系统上如何进行域名配置。
1. DNS设置
首先,要确保域名的DNS解析已经正确设置。在CentOS系统上,可以通过编辑/etc/resolv.conf
文件来配置DNS服务器的设置。在文件中添加类似以下内容:
nameserver 8.8.8.8
nameserver 8.8.4.4
以上示例中的8.8.8.8和8.8.4.4分别是Google提供的公共DNS服务器,你可以根据需要将其替换为其他DNS服务器地址。
2. 修改虚拟主机配置
接下来,需要修改Apache或Nginx等Web服务器的虚拟主机配置,以将域名与网站目录对应起来。
在Apache服务器上,可以编辑/etc/httpd/conf/httpd.conf
文件或/etc/httpd/conf.d/vhost.conf
文件,添加类似以下内容:
<VirtualHost *:80>
ServerName yourdomain.com
DocumentRoot /var/www/html/yourdomain
</VirtualHost>
在Nginx服务器上,可以编辑/etc/nginx/conf.d/default.conf
文件,添加类似以下内容:
server {
listen 80;
server_name yourdomain.com;
root /usr/share/nginx/html/yourdomain;
}
3. 创建网站目录
在配置完虚拟主机后,需要在指定的目录下创建网站的根目录。假设前面设置的网站目录为/var/www/html/yourdomain
或/usr/share/nginx/html/yourdomain
,可以使用以下命令来创建:
mkdir -p /var/www/html/yourdomain
或
mkdir -p /usr/share/nginx/html/yourdomain
随后,将网站的相关文件和目录放置到该路径下,确保网站内容完整。
4. 重启Web服务器
最后一步是重启Web服务器,以使配置生效。在CentOS系统上,可以使用以下命令来重新启动Apache或Nginx:
systemctl restart httpd
或
systemctl restart nginx
完成以上步骤后,你的域名配置就会生效,用户通过浏览器访问域名时将能够正确地访问到你搭建的网站。
总结
本文介绍了在CentOS系统上配置域名的相关步骤,包括DNS设置、虚拟主机配置、创建网站目录和重启Web服务器等内容。正确的域名配置是网站正常运行的基础,通过本文的指导,希望读者能够顺利完成域名配置并搭建出自己的网站。
- 相关评论
- 我要评论
-